Moreland Turf Conditions

Coweta County's red clay is dense, compacted, and doesn't drain naturally—that's your starting point. Most residential lots in Moreland are anywhere from a quarter-acre to a couple acres, with varying slopes depending on whether you're closer to town or further out in the rural sections. The clay sits on top of Georgia's typical red-clay bedrock, which means water moves sideways, not down. Before we install artificial turf, we always assess existing grading, check for low spots where water collects, and map out how rainwater currently behaves on your property. Sun exposure varies significantly—some Moreland yards are shaded by mature oaks and pines, others are wide open. We design turf drainage systems and base layers that account for both scenarios. Shade affects evaporation rates, which means shadier installations need slightly more aggressive sub-surface drainage. We also check local property rules, though Moreland's rural character means most homeowners have fewer HOA restrictions than suburban areas. Our standard approach includes a gravel base layer, proper slope work, and perforated drainage lines that route water away from foundation areas and toward natural drainage corridors on your property.

Why does Moreland's red clay cause so many drainage problems with artificial turf?

Clay is impermeable—water can't soak through it easily, so it pools on the surface or sits underneath your turf base. Moreland's Coweta County clay is particularly dense. If your turf installer didn't account for this, water gets trapped and causes algae growth, odor, and turf degradation. We use drainage systems designed specifically for clay soil, including sub-base gravel layers and slope adjustments that move water away from your lawn.
